okay so for those of us who are not quite up to speed on what makes an SSD

34
00:02:38,080 --> 00:02:44,959
tick aside from the like you plug it

35
00:02:41,200 --> 00:02:47,920
in and it makes the loading look faster

36
00:02:44,959 --> 00:02:51,840
and why being d roundless is important here is a quick primer

37
00:02:49,680 --> 00:02:57,760
when your operating system sends a write request to an SSD it actually assumes

38
00:02:55,680 --> 00:03:04,319
even though it's 2018 that it is talking to a hard drive and sends data in

39
00:03:00,239 --> 00:03:05,760
logical block address or lba form now

40
00:03:04,319 --> 00:03:12,080
ssds they don't do lba instead storing data

41
00:03:09,280 --> 00:03:15,040
in blocks which each contain four kilobyte pages

42
00:03:14,159 --> 00:03:19,920
so that's where the flash translation layer

43
00:03:17,760 --> 00:03:25,920
inside the SSD comes in it converts lba requests into actual

44
00:03:23,120 --> 00:03:31,599
block and page addresses acting as sort of a table of contents

45
00:03:28,159 --> 00:03:33,440
what's more each nand cell has a finite

46
00:03:31,599 --> 00:03:39,040
number of times that it can be overwritten so there needs to be logic

47
00:03:35,680 --> 00:03:41,440
inside the SSD that takes care to spread

48
00:03:39,040 --> 00:03:45,680
out the wear evenly this is a process known as wear leveling

49
00:03:43,519 --> 00:03:52,400
further complicating this process though an individual page cannot be erased from

50
00:03:49,120 --> 00:03:55,360
a block so to remove part of the data

51
00:03:52,400 --> 00:03:59,760
from one block the whole block has to be moved over to a second one

52
00:03:57,360 --> 00:04:03,920
minus the pages containing parts of the file that are marked for deletion once

53
00:04:01,760 --> 00:04:09,040
that's done the first block can be marked as safe to overwrite now this

54
00:04:06,319 --> 00:04:13,920
consolidation or moving around is known as garbage collection and ssds have at

55
00:04:11,840 --> 00:04:19,120
least seven percent of their true capacity hidden sometimes more in order

56
00:04:16,880 --> 00:04:24,160
to help shuffle data around this is otherwise known as over provisioning

57
00:04:21,280 --> 00:04:29,360
now as you can imagine as an SSD gets more filled up with data this garbage

58
00:04:26,560 --> 00:04:34,320
collection process gets more difficult because the fewer spare blocks you have

59
00:04:32,080 --> 00:04:38,639
the harder it is to organize the ones that remain

60
00:04:35,520 --> 00:04:42,240
especially during heavy use when it has

61
00:04:38,639 --> 00:04:43,440
to perform this shuffling on the fly

62
00:04:42,240 --> 00:04:48,880
this is where not having a dram cash can hurt

63
00:04:46,639 --> 00:04:53,919
you remember that table of contents we talked about

64
00:04:50,000 --> 00:04:57,280
ideally that gets stored on the cash

65
00:04:53,919 --> 00:04:58,080
so then without a fast way to look up

66
00:04:57,280 --> 00:05:02,880
where what goes writing data to a d roundless

67
00:05:01,040 --> 00:05:07,280
SSD ends up being kind of like going to the mall without a directory

68
00:05:04,800 --> 00:05:10,960
then imagine you're in a hurry like you're doing random writes of small

69
00:05:09,520 --> 00:05:15,199
files all over the drive which actually happens a lot during regular usage

70
00:05:13,680 --> 00:05:19,360
or or does it so let's look at some performance here
